False The Cab Rank Rule obliges barristers to accept any work within their speciality. They cannot discriminate against particular clients even if they disagree with the client’s views or actions. The decision of guilt v. innocence is left to a judge/ jury, not the barrister. https://www.barcouncil.org.uk/resource/cab-rank-rule-statement-of-the-four-bars.html
